Tennis Triumphs Against WVU 5-2

3/8/2015 12:00:00 AM | Women's Tennis

March 8, 2015

MORGANTOWN, W.Va. - Marshall tennis trumped in-state rival West Virginia Sunday with a 5-2 victory in Morgantown, W.Va. The win marks the second consecutive year the Herd has defeated the Mountaineers and the ninth win in the last 10 years.



In doubles, sophomore duo Anna Pomyatinskaya (Sochi, Russia) and Derya Turhan (Bad Salzuflen, Germany) took care of business 6-2 at the number one spot.



Sophomore Rachael Morales (Reynoldsburg, Ohio) and freshman and Maddie Silver (Grand Rapids, Mich.) followed suit with a 6-3 win at the number three spot, leaving the tandem of Kai Broomfield (Toronto, Canada) and Marija Bogicevic on court two unfinished at 4-5.



Four courts at the Ridgeview Racquet Club made for a long day of singles play.



Broomfield captured the first singles win for the Herd at the No. 4 spot (6-3, 6-2). Pomyatinskaya continued her winning ways with a 7-5, 6-2 win on court three.



Turhan fell in a close 6-4, 6-4 contest at the No. 1 spot, but the Herd was able to hang on when the win was made official when Silver captured a 6-1, 7-6 win at the number 2 spot.



The Mountaineers were able to snatch another point at the number five spot over Bogicevic (6-2, 6-3).



Morales ended the day with a 6-3, 6-4 win at the number 6 spot to solidify the match. The sophomore improves to a 7-2 singles record.



Marshall will next return home against Miami of Ohio Friday, March 13 at 4 p.m., and Winthrop Sunday, March 15 at 10 a.m. The matches could be the Herd's first of the season at the Brian David Fox Tennis Center outdoor courts on campus, weather pending.



QUOTES BY COACH John Mercer



"Today was a solid win. They are an improving team. I'm excited to have them at home next year. We did a great job in the doubles matches, and we are continuing to get better, so that's really exciting to see."

"In singles we did a good job adjusting and finding a way to win matches. I'm happy with how we played and how we competed."
